#4d8e9c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d8e9c is composed of 30.2% red, 55.7%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 190.6 degrees, a saturation of 33.9% and a lightness of 45.7%. #4d8e9c color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#001d39.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#4d8e9c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060b0c is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4d8e9c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717778 is the less saturated color, while #05bce4 is the most saturated one.
